Analysis

Madagascar recorded 41.8% for percentage of pupils enrolled in primary education who are at least 2 in 2019.

The figure is up 8.8% on the previous year.

Over the whole period, percentage of pupils enrolled in primary education who are at least 2 in Madagascar peaked at 54.9% in 2000 and was at its lowest, 38.4%, in 2018.

That places Madagascar 3rd out of 153 countries with data for 2019, putting it in the top 10%.

Percentage of pupils in primary education who are at least 2 years above the intended age for their grade. The intended age for a given grade is the age at which pupils would enter the grade if they had started school at the official primary entrance age, had studied full-time and had progressed without repeating or skipping a grade. A low value of this indicator will show that the majority of students start school on time and progress with minimum levels of grade repetition. Late school entry and significant grade repetition exacerbate over-age progression and should be discouraged as both are associated with lower levels of student learning achievement.
